Description: Advanced REST Client is an open-source API testing tool for developers. It allows making HTTP requests, inspecting responses, and testing REST and SOAP web services. It can export environments, save history, and authenticate requests.

Description: Resting is a mindfulness and meditation app that helps users reduce stress and anxiety. It provides guided meditations, sleep stories, breathing exercises, and relaxing music.
